Nursery Assistant job summary

Join Our Team! Nursery Practitioner (Level 2 or Level 3 Qualified) 🌟

Location: Woodside Primary School, Atherstone
Age Range: 2-4 Years

Are you passionate about early years education and ready to make a difference in a nurturing, school-based nursery setting?

Woodside Primary School is looking for a caring, enthusiastic, and qualified Nursery Practitioner (Level 2 or Level 3) to join our dedicated team supporting children aged 2-4 years. Our nursery is a warm and inclusive environment where children thrive through play, exploration, and meaningful learning experiences.

What We’re Looking For:

  • A recognised Level 2 or Level 3 qualification in Early Years Childcare
  • Experience working with young children in a nursery or early years setting
  • A strong understanding of the EYFS framework
  • A comm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children
  • A team player with excellent communication skills and a nurturing approach

What We Offer:

  • A supportive and welcoming school community
  • Purpose-built nursery facilities within a thriving primary school
  • Opportunities for professional development and training
  • A chance to make a real impact in children’s early learning journeys

Commitment to safeguarding

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.

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.

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children

You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.
